Growing Up in Apartheid South Africa
Thompson emphasizes how the contrasting environment of Musk’s childhood during South Africa’s apartheid era was vital in molding his character. Although raised in a white, privileged family, Musk was keenly conscious of the severe social inequities of the apartheid system.
Thompson explains how this awareness, coupled with his family background, instilled in him a sense of individuality and a desire to challenge the status quo. Musk’s mother Maye—a successful model and dietitian—instilled in him the values of hard work and perseverance. His father Errol—an engineer—exposed Musk to the world of technology and mechanics, sparking his fascination with these fields at a young age.
Thompson details Musk’s early interest in computers and programming. At age 12, he created and sold a computer game named “Blastar,” displaying his natural talent for entrepreneurship. His early encounters with technology, fueled by his passion for science fiction, ignited his belief in technology’s power to address global challenges—a belief that would later drive his ventures in electric vehicles, space exploration, and beyond.
Musk’s Move to the US and Canada
Thompson contends that Elon’s choice to leave his homeland at 17, first for Canada and then the United States, was a major turning point for him. This relocation, motivated by his longing for greater opportunities and a rejection of apartheid, was the start of his journey to becoming a global entrepreneurial icon.
Musk’s pursuit of dual degrees in economics and physics at the University of Pennsylvania provided a robust foundation for his future endeavors. While economics gave him business insight, physics enabled him to delve into the foundational principles underpinning technology, shaping his interest in energy and its potential for transforming the world.
Elon Musk’s Knack for Trend-Spotting and Capitalizing
Thompson notes that, even when Musk was in college, his drive for entrepreneurship was evident. He helped establish Zip2, a business that supplied newspapers with online urban guides, recognizing the internet’s potential before many traditional media companies. This venture—although challenging—was a success, illustrating Musk’s ability to spot emerging trends and capitalize on them. Selling Zip2 for almost $300 million gave him the funds and confidence to pursue projects that were even more ambitious.

Tesla Transformed the Auto Industry and Combustion Engines
Thompson emphasizes the crucial contribution Musk made in evolving Tesla from a floundering startup to a top electric vehicle producer. Musk’s vision, along with his readiness to embrace risk, challenged the dominance of combustion engines and paved the way for electric vehicles’ widespread adoption.
Musk’s goal for Tesla was not simply to build electric cars but to demonstrate their desirability and practicality, thereby accelerating the world’s transition to sustainable transportation. Thompson points out that this idea was considered audacious during a period when the auto industry doubted whether EVs were feasible. Nevertheless, Musk stayed resolute, believing mobility through electric power could bring transformation.
Thompson details Tesla’s early challenges, including financial difficulties, technological hurdles, and delays in production. Musk’s steadfast faith in Tesla was evidenced by his significant personal investment that helped Tesla weather these storms. His proactive and persistent approach, coupled with his ability to attract top talent, were crucial in navigating Tesla through these turbulent times and establishing it as a major force in the car industry.
SolarCity’s Solutions for Accessible, Affordable Energy
Thompson discusses SolarCity, co-founded by Musk’s cousins but heavily influenced by Musk’s goals, as another example of his commitment to a sustainable future. SolarCity aimed to deliver solar power solutions, often perceived as expensive and complex, in a way that made them more affordable and accessible to the masses.
Musk saw SolarCity as a central component of a broader ecosystem for sustainable living, one that integrated the use of electric vehicles with solar power generation and storage. This integrated approach aimed to reduce dependence on fossil fuels and transition toward a cleaner, more sustainable energy future.
Tesla’s SolarCity Acquisition
Thompson states that the acquisition of SolarCity by Tesla in 2016 further solidified Musk’s vision for a sustainable energy ecosystem. Innovations such as the Solar Roof—which seamlessly integrates solar cells into roofing materials—and the Powerwall—a battery for home use that keeps energy from the sun—serve as prime examples of this synergy. This acquisition, Thompson argues, represented a pivotal moment in Musk’s journey toward a sustainable future by aligning Tesla’s expertise in electric vehicles with SolarCity’s solar-power focus.
SpaceX’s Advancements in Rocket Technology and Reusable Spacecraft
Thompson describes SpaceX’s achievements as nothing short of groundbreaking, positioning the company as a dominant force in contemporary space exploration. SpaceX, fueled by Musk’s aspirations and unwavering determination, overcame initial skepticism and setbacks to achieve milestones previously thought unattainable for a private company.
Central to SpaceX is Musk’s audacious goal of colonizing Mars. Thompson illustrates how this goal goes hand in hand with SpaceX’s core mission: to lower the cost of space travel and make it more accessible. Musk strongly believes that, for the human race to endure long-term, we must inhabit multiple planets.
Thompson cites SpaceX’s successful partnership with NASA, starting when the Dragon spacecraft docked at the International Space Station (ISS), as a turning point in the space industry. This collaboration showed that privately owned enterprises could effectively participate in the exploration of outer space alongside governmental organizations. The Falcon 9 rocket, developed by SpaceX, marked a major breakthrough in space technology. Its partial reusability dramatically lowered the cost of launching payloads into space. According to Thompson, this cost reduction was crucial, as it not only made space access more affordable but also enabled SpaceX to pursue more ambitious goals. One of these goals is the Starship program, which Musk envisions as the key to making human travel between planets possible.

Musk’s Shift From Liberalism to Libertarianism
Thompson notes a discernible shift in Musk’s ideological stance over time, moving away from earlier liberal positions toward a more pronounced libertarian viewpoint. This change entails a greater emphasis on personal freedoms, limited government involvement, and a solid conviction that technological advancement is a driver of progress.
Musk frequently criticizes what he sees as excessive government regulations, which he thinks impede innovation and hinder technological advancement. Thompson suggests that this perspective matches Musk’s libertarian principles, supporting market-driven solutions and personal action rather than government control. Thompson further notes Musk’s advocacy for changes in the political sphere, suggesting he sees limitations in traditional political systems and seeks alternative governance methods.
Thompson explores how Musk’s evolving political views are mirrored and perhaps influenced by his relationships with individuals such as Peter Thiel—a prominent venture capitalist known for his libertarian views—and Donald Trump, whose first administration saw Musk briefly serving as an advisor. Thompson suggests that these associations—highlighting shared values around technology, innovation, and skepticism of government intervention—might have contributed to shaping Musk’s political outlook.
Musk’s Purchase of Twitter/X and Free Speech Efforts
Thompson posits that Musk’s purchase of Twitter, subsequently rebranded as X, was the culmination of his growing concern about free expression and censorship within online public discourse. By taking control of a leading social media service, Musk has positioned himself at the center of these debates.
Musk’s release of internal Twitter documents, dubbed the “Twitter Files,” further fueled these debates. These disclosures revealed alleged instances of shadow-banning and content suppression, prompting worries about bias and a lack of transparency in how content is moderated. Musk’s subsequent push for looser content moderation rules on X, motivated by his commitment to maximizing free speech, has ignited passionate responses from both supporters and critics.
Thompson explains that Musk’s goals for the X platform extend beyond simply being a venue for open expression. Musk imagines a revolutionary app that unifies communication, banking, and advanced AI into one platform. This grand vision aims to redefine the digital landscape and offer users a comprehensive digital experience while upholding free expression as a core principle.
